Compare all specifications:
1960 Abarth 2200 | 1956 Simca Aronde | |
Make | Abarth | Simca |
Model | 2200 | Aronde |
Year Released | 1960 | 1956 |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 2160 cc | 1290 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 6 cylinders | 4 cylinders |
Engine Type | in-line | in-line |
Horse Power | 133 HP | 56 HP |
Engine RPM | 6000 RPM | 5200 RPM |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| Rear | Rear |
Vehicle Length | 4590 mm | 4080 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1630 mm | 1570 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1340 mm | 1520 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2460 mm | 2450 mm |
